Bharat Petroresources Limited Vs Jsw Ispat Special Products Limited (Delhi High Court)
Facts- BPRL, GAIL (India) Ltd. has entered into a Production Sharing Contract (PSC) with the Government of India. Thereafter, the members of the consortium entered into an agreement for carrying out joint operations under PSC and the petitioner was selected as the lead operator to carry out the joint operations.
